Digital Microfluidic Medicine-a Platform to Bridge the Microscale to the Nanoscale for Integration of Diagnostics and Therapeutics

Digital microfluidics provides a platform to develop medicine-on-a-chip by custom-designing micro and nano-particles with applications in controlled drug release and targeted therapeutics (gene, protein, and cell), diagnostics, and imaging. The effect of the micro/nano particles on biological samples (tissue or cell) can subsequently be tested to validate their functionalities. Besides synthesis of the particles, it also can serve as the platform for bioassays, biosensors and diagnostics testing. Due to its versatility in function and application, digital microfluidics provides a unique and beneficial platform for biomedicine research and applications. However, it is a technology that requires diversely skilled and multidisciplinary trained workers. This forms unique challenges and opportunities for training to learn the tools, study the science, and being able to collaborate and communicate with a wide range of disciplines.
